Understanding ChatGPT
ChatGPT, short for Chat Generative Pre-trained Transformer, is basically a super smart computer program designed to have conversations with you. Think of it as a highly advanced chatbot, but way more sophisticated than the ones you might be used to. It's developed by OpenAI, a leading artificial intelligence research company, and is part of a family of AI models known as large language models (LLMs). These models are trained on massive amounts of text data to understand and generate human-like text.
So, what exactly does ChatGPT do? At its core, it's designed to generate text. You give it a prompt, and it responds in a way that tries to be helpful, informative, and even creative. It can answer questions, write essays, summarize text, translate languages, generate code, and even create different kinds of creative content, like poems or scripts. The possibilities are pretty vast, which is why it has captured the imagination of so many people.
One of the coolest things about ChatGPT is its ability to understand context and maintain a conversation. It remembers previous turns in the conversation, allowing for more natural and coherent interactions. This is a big step up from older chatbots that often struggled to keep track of what had already been discussed. This memory allows ChatGPT to engage in more complex discussions and provide more relevant responses. It's like talking to a really knowledgeable friend who always remembers what you were talking about before!
The technology behind ChatGPT is based on the Transformer architecture, a neural network design that's particularly good at processing sequential data like text. This architecture allows the model to weigh the importance of different words in a sentence, which helps it understand the meaning and generate more accurate and relevant responses. The model is pre-trained on a huge dataset of text and code, which gives it a broad understanding of various topics and writing styles. This pre-training is followed by fine-tuning, where the model is trained on more specific tasks to improve its performance and ensure that it generates safe and helpful responses. This fine-tuning process is crucial for making ChatGPT a useful and reliable tool.
How ChatGPT Works
Let's get a bit more technical, but don't worry, I'll keep it simple! ChatGPT works using a process called deep learning, which involves training a large neural network on a massive dataset of text and code. This dataset includes books, articles, websites, and all sorts of other written material. By analyzing this data, the model learns patterns and relationships between words, phrases, and concepts. This is how it develops its understanding of language and its ability to generate text.
The key to ChatGPT's success is the Transformer architecture. This architecture allows the model to process text in parallel, which makes it much faster and more efficient than older neural network designs. The Transformer uses a mechanism called attention, which allows it to focus on the most relevant parts of the input text when generating a response. For example, if you ask ChatGPT a question about a specific topic, the attention mechanism will help it identify the key words and phrases in your question and focus on those when formulating its answer. This ensures that the response is relevant and accurate.
Once the model has been pre-trained on the massive dataset, it goes through a process called fine-tuning. This involves training the model on more specific tasks, such as answering questions, summarizing text, or generating code. The fine-tuning process helps to improve the model's performance and ensure that it generates safe and helpful responses. It also helps to align the model's behavior with human preferences and values. OpenAI uses a technique called reinforcement learning from human feedback (RLHF) to fine-tune ChatGPT. This involves training the model to generate responses that are preferred by human evaluators. This helps to ensure that the model is not only accurate but also helpful and harmless.
To put it simply, when you type a prompt into ChatGPT, the model analyzes your input, identifies the key information, and then generates a response based on what it has learned from its training data. It uses the attention mechanism to focus on the most relevant parts of your input and generates text that is coherent, informative, and relevant to your prompt. The entire process happens in a matter of seconds, thanks to the power of modern computing and the efficiency of the Transformer architecture.
Why is ChatGPT a Big Deal?
Okay, so why is ChatGPT making waves everywhere? There are several reasons. First off, its ability to generate human-like text is incredibly impressive. It's not just spitting out canned responses; it's actually understanding and responding in a way that feels natural and engaging. This opens up a ton of possibilities for various applications.
One of the biggest reasons ChatGPT is a big deal is its versatility. It can be used for a wide range of tasks, from writing articles and creating marketing content to answering customer questions and providing technical support. Businesses can use it to automate tasks, improve efficiency, and enhance customer service. For example, a company could use ChatGPT to create a chatbot that can answer common customer inquiries, freeing up human agents to focus on more complex issues. It can also be used to generate product descriptions, social media posts, and other types of content.
Another reason is its potential to democratize access to information and education. ChatGPT can provide personalized learning experiences, answer questions, and offer explanations on a wide range of topics. This can be especially helpful for students who need extra support or for people who want to learn new skills. It can also be used to translate languages, making information accessible to people who speak different languages. This can help to break down barriers and promote global communication and understanding.
Furthermore, ChatGPT is constantly evolving and improving. OpenAI is continuously working on updating the model with new data and refining its algorithms. This means that ChatGPT is becoming more accurate, more reliable, and more capable over time. As it continues to improve, it's likely to have an even greater impact on society. The potential applications of ChatGPT are virtually limitless, and we're only just beginning to scratch the surface of what it can do.
In short, ChatGPT is a big deal because it's a powerful tool that has the potential to transform the way we work, learn, and communicate. Its ability to generate human-like text, its versatility, and its constant improvement make it a game-changer in the field of artificial intelligence.
